Тестировалось на ЗУП 2.5.42.3 , Бух 2.0.29.10.
Никакие объекты не создаются, План счетов и справочники, соответствующие выгружающимся счетам, должны быть в обеих базах с одинаковыми кодами.
На всякий случай, в обработчике ПриОткрытии созданы ТаблицыЗначений, в которых можно описать соответствие планов счетов, подразделений (если они отличаются). Как описывать — есть пример в коде.
Пока работает долго (минуты 3 на документ с 150 строками), причина — обращение к реквизитам метаданных по Ссылке OLE-объекта отрабатывается довольно долго (ОбъектОле.Метаданные().ПолноеНаименование), придумаете способ быстрее — напишите в комментариях, переделаю.
Ну или будет время сам домучаю, выложу.





А что используется V82.Application или V82.COMConnector ?
V82.Application
Автору спасибо, но хотелось бы узнать чем стандартная обработка не устраивает. У меня стандарт более 1000 строк выгружает меньше минуты. В любом случае обработка полезна как материал для изучения.
Я убился ее пытаться настроить просто, план счетов расходился, справочники тоже, выгрузить их из бухгалтерии я не мог, потому что у меня из той же ЗУП обмены с 1.6 настроены, и планы счетов у разных бухгалтерских баз различаются. И оценив сроки и трудозатраты я решил что проще и быстрее написать выгрузку по ОЛЕ, чем сидеть ковырять план обмена неделю.
Понятно что можно все по правильному настроить, но у меня нет нормального опыта работы с ЗУП, во вторых я на новое место работы вышел, и в данный момент у меня нет ни ресурса не влияния заставить тех кто здесь работал все приводить в методологически правильный вид.
— посмотри может помочь в разработке выгрузки.
У нас с 7.7 через COM выгрузка была. Для обмена с 8-кой руководство посчитало, что нужно на типовом делать.
Мало описания. Что такое: Srvr? Ref, и т.п.